What is a Tool Machine Set?
A tool machine set is a collection of makers and tools that operate collaboratively to assist in manufacturing and fabrication processes. These sets are typically tailored to specific jobs and can consist of makers like lathes, crushing machines, drills, and accessories such as tool holders and cutting instruments.
Secret Components of a Tool Machine Set
Machining Tools: These are the primary tools used for cutting, forming, and finishing materials. Typical examples consist of:
- Lathes
- Milling Machines
- Drilling Machines
- Tool Grinders
Workholding Devices: These elements secure the workpiece throughout machining operations. Examples include:
- Vises
- Clamps
- Jigs and Fixtures
Tooling Accessories: These are auxiliary tools utilized to enhance the efficiency of primary devices. They include:
- Tool Holders
- Cutting Inserts
- Extensions and Adapters
- Measuring Instruments: Accuracy is paramount in machining, therefore measurement tools like calipers, determines, and micrometers are essential elements.
- Safety Equipment: Personal protective equipment (PPE), such as safety glasses, gloves, and ear defense, is important for decreasing threats in workplace.
Kinds Of Tool Machine Sets
Tool machine sets can be categorized based upon numerous factors, including their primary functions, complexity, and industry applications. Here is a breakdown of common tool machine sets:
| Type of Tool Machine Set | Description | Applications |
|---|---|---|
| Basic Hand Tool Set | Includes handbook tools for small tasks | Woodworking, DIY jobs, light metalworking |
| CNC Machine Set | Computer-controlled makers for precision work | Aerospace, automobile, and intricate part production |
| Milling Machine Set | Devices designed specifically for grating jobs | Metalworking, woodworking, and custom-made parts |
| Lathe Tool Set | Consists of lathes for turning operations | Developing round elements, shafts |
| Drilling Machine Set | Focuses on drilling operations | Manufacturing holes in various products |

Best Practices for Using Tool Machine Sets
- Understanding Tool Specifications: Before using any machine, it is vital to comprehend its specifications and functional limitations to prevent damage or accidents.
- Regular Maintenance: Preemptive maintenance can extend the lifespan of machines and make sure security. This must include regular cleansing, calibration, and examination of wear.
- Appropriate Setup: Take time to set up machines properly. This consists of lining up workpieces, selecting the right tooling, and setting up functional specifications.
- Safety Precautions: Always follow security protocols. Using suitable PPE and following functional standards will help minimize the danger of mishaps.
- Training and Skill Development: Continuous training for operators can ensure they are skilled in using machines efficiently and safely. Regular workshops can assist in ability enhancement.
